A serious crash closed a section of State Highway 2 in Hawke’s Bay this afternoon.

Police said emergency services were called to the single-vehicle crash at Tutira about 3.50pm.

In an update around 5.50pm, the New Zealand Transport Agency said the road had reopened.

“Three people were in the vehicle when it left the road, hitting the bank of the road, between Matahorua Rd and Sandy Creek Rd,” a police spokesperson said.

“One of the occupants is reported to have serious injuries and will be flown to hospital. Two others received non-life-threatening injuries and will also be taken to hospital.”
